**Job Description - Room Leader - 40 hours per week**
**Qualification status**: Level 3 or above
**Salary**:£11.00- £12.50 per hour
**Shift pattern**:Mon, 8-6/ Tues, 8-1/ Wed, 8-6/ Thurs, 8-6/ Fri,1-6
**Responsibilities**:
- To be responsible for the welfare of the children in your own group in particular and the whole
setting generally, in accordance with the EYFS
- To provide a welcoming, secure and caring setting that also has an exciting, challenging and varied learning environment, directing staff and helpers who are assisting you
- To nurture the children’s spiritual, moral and social development
- To work with the Manager of the setting to ensure that the atmosphere remains purposeful and
well-disciplined at all times, balanced with love and care
- To ensure that outside play activities are conducted safely and assist in garden monitoring
- To support and promote continuity and experience in learning, bearing in mind the individual
developmental needs of each child
- To plan, prepare, organise, monitor and evaluate programmes of work and methods of
recordkeeping
- To assess, record and report on the development, progress and achievements of the children
- To be familiar with the Early Learning Goals and work with the staff and management of the setting in fulfilling the aims set out in our policies and curriculum documents, communicating any difficulties appropriately to your Manager in an open and honest fashion
- To display the children’s efforts and other items attractively and effectively
- To be constantly looking for ways in which the setting could be improved and stimulated, making athriving environment dedicated to improving standards
- To work as part of a cohesive team which includes qualified and unqualified staff, administrative and maintenance staff, volunteers, students, setting management, the home and the wider community
- To assist with administrative aspects of running the setting as required e.g. (but not limited to)
managing budgets, maintaining confidential records etc.
- To take part in regular staff meetings to discuss general issues, any immediate problems,
safeguarding, equal opportunities, staff training needs etc.
- To have an overview of the setting and be one step ahead in thinking, planning and judging
individual needs as situations arise, not being afraid to make decisions or point out (in an appropriate manner) where changes need to be made by individual staff
- To evaluate staffing needs and adopt a flexible approach to staffing issues, ensuring that
minimum staff child ratios can be maintained if responsibilities require you to be elsewhere and before going off duty
- To play a part in ensuring high standards of cleanliness within the setting and to be aware of, and follow safety procedures
- To be responsible for clear communication with parents, carers and other family members to
ensure that they remain involved in the child’s learning and development
- To attend and help organise events arranged for the children and to benefit the children, families and setting as a whole
- To keep abreast of current developments in childcare and early years education via reading,
internal training opportunities, external courses etc. as required
- To have and maintain an up-to-date qualification in Paediatric First Aid
- To work towards achieving additional qualifications beneficial to the setting e.g. (but not limited to) Food Hygiene, higher qualifications
- To ensure that qualifications which require renewal, refreshing etc. are updated before expiry
- To help students and work-experience visitors gain the most from their time at the setting so that tasks set are achieved, that they remain on target and that their learning opportunities are of a high quality
- To work alongside the Manager of the setting to develop a forward planning and to contribute to any future improvements
- To take on any other reasonable responsibilities requested by the Manager of the setting
